clang-tidy专题提供clang-tidy的最新资讯内容,帮你更好的了解clang-tidy。
我有一个获取“配置”结构的函数,目前它只是一个包含数组的结构 <pre><code>class ShmConfig { public: st
Gcc 在 constexpr 方面非常自由。例如,它允许在 constexpr 上下文中使用数学和字符串比较。但是,clang 没有
我有一个自定义的前向迭代器类型。它声明(以及其他内容): <pre><code>Iter&amp; operator++(); Iter operator
有一个大型 C++ 项目,我想更改一些样式。 我目前想知道是否真的可以将公共类方法从驼峰式大小
我在下面的代码上运行 <code>clang-tidy</code>: <pre><code>BinaryTree&amp; operator=(const BinaryTree &amp;bt){ if(thi
对 C 有点缺乏经验! 我正在使用 CLion 编写程序并在我使用 <code>fscanf</code> 将输入文件中的值存储
我想在我的项目中使用 CMake 和 clang-tidy,但是当我在所有主 cmake 文件中使用它时,我发现构建时间要长
我有以下目录结构 ├── .clang格式 ├── .clang-tidy ├──外部 ├──脚本
我有 cmake 项目。我添加了对 clang-tidy 的支持 <pre><code>set(CMAKE_CXX_CLANG_TIDY clang-tidy-12 -fix) </code></pre>
我有一个包含在 C 和 C++ 源文件中的 .h 文件。它的内容被包裹在 <pre class="lang-cpp prettyprint-override"><code
我正在 Windows 10 上使用 cmake 版本 3.20.0-rc1 运行 clang-tidy 检查。<br/> 我的项目使用 GNU 8.3.0 构建。<br/> 可
我想删除/忽略代码块的叮当警告,并找到了如何为此使用 pragamas 的多个示例。例如,如果警告是 <code>un
我在 <code>clang-tidy</code> 中使用 <code>ALE</code> 作为 <code>Vim</code> 的短绒。 我在 <code>Windows 10</code> 机器上
我们有一段非常简单的代码,它发出警告,但看起来应该没问题,并且运行正常。我们知道通常编译单
我正在运行一个基于 <code>C</code> 编译器的嵌入式 <code>tricore-gcc</code> 项目。 我制作了一个运行良好的 <co
我正在尝试实现此 <a href="https://refactoring.guru/design-patterns/state/cpp/example#example-0" rel="nofollow noreferrer">example
在 <a href="https://clang.llvm.org/extra/clang-tidy/checks/readability-function-cognitive-complexity.html" rel="nofollow noreferrer">htt
考虑这个例子: <pre class="lang-cpp prettyprint-override"><code> expect( await findByLabelText($document, &#39;Cu
我最近更新了我的项目及其 CI 管道以使用 C++20 功能。当我将编译器设置更改为使用 C++20 时,clang-tidy 开
我有一个 CMake 项目,我尝试在构建过程中运行 clang-tidy 检查和修复。一切都适用于使用 brew 安装的 llvm 1